Transaction 18aa3def02499b50e1321af38b77a8a06c05a0571b6da3087fe4fb77f1feade3
1 Input
1 Output
-
18aa3def02499b50e1321af38b77a8a06c05a0571b6da3087fe4fb77f1feade3:0
- value
- 658536
- script pubkey
- OP_0 OP_PUSHBYTES_20 0ece1a9cb9272432a59f21315d8b8e241e872a38
- address
- bc1qpm8p489eyujr9fvlyyc4mzuwys0gw23cx2vjtr